A letter from a classroom teacher;
I participated in a VTS PD you ran earlier in the year.
I am emailing to share some information about my journey with VTS with my year 9 art class. I have been working on my VIT registration and was looking at whether the implementation of VTS will improve students’ art analysis responses.
The class I was working with had very low engagement and they would not participate much in class discussions before VTS. I had a VTS discussion with them once a week for 6 weeks.
The first session I only had two students voluntarily respond to the questions and I had to call on most of them to respond. Their responses were quite basic at the start such as ‘I see a bag’, ‘I see a bottle’. However, towards the end of that session I could see their thoughts becoming a bit more complex – they were beginning to notice body language and examining relationships between the subjects.
By the last two sessions, I had every single person in the class willingly participated and share their thoughts about the artwork. More than four people had their hands up for each time I asked ‘What more can we find?’ which was fantastic to see. Their thoughts and ideas became more complex and students provided justification for their responses without being asked. They were looking at gender stereotypes, art history and the art elements and principles without being prompted.
Staff members that came in and observed my classes were very impressed and provided great and positive feedback about what they saw in the class.
I have fallen in love with VTS since the PD I did with you, I am loving the immediate growth I see in my students and it is something that I am planning on implementing for most of my classes in the future.
